Shevchenko Prize-2023 – winners announced (LIST)

    The Committee for the Taras Shevchenko National Prize of Ukraine announced the names of the winners.

    The list was published today, March 11, on the committee’s Facebook page.

    It is noted that the committee, guided by the relevant procedure, held a meeting and voting on February 15, 2023, which determined the winners in the nominations “Literature”, “Publicism, Journalism”, “Literary and Art Criticism”, “Musical Art”, “Film Art”.

    Based on the results of the competition, the Committee timely prepared and submitted to the President of Ukraine a submission on the award of the National Prize and the draft of the relevant Decree of the President of Ukraine, the message says. — Decisions of the Committee based on the results of the third round will be published on the official website of the Committee in accordance with paragraph 8 of the Regulations.

    The winners were:

    • poetess Ekaterina Kalitko – for the book of poems “The Order of Silent Women”;
    • performers of the group “Horea Cossack” Taras Kompanichenko, Maxim Berezhnyuk, Severin Danileiko, Yaroslav Krysko, Serhiy Ohrimchuk – for the audio album “Songs of the Ukrainian Revolution”;
    • literary critic Mikhail Nazarenko – for the book “Except for the Kobzar. Anthology of Ukrainian literature. 1792-1883″ in two parts;
    • journalist Vitaly Portnikov – for journalistic articles and speeches of recent years;
    • director Irina Tselik – for the documentary film “The Earth is blue as an orange.”

    Traditionally, the winners of the Shevchenko Prize were announced on the birthday of Taras Shevchenko – March 9th. This year, the list of winners was not published on the website of the Office of the President on March 9 due to the introduction of additional award nominations for artists during martial law – “For Contribution to Victory”.

    This was stated in the comments of the head of the Committee for the National Prize of Ukraine named after Taras Shevchenko Yuriy Makarov, published on the Committee’s Facebook page.

    In it, Makarov noted that the war prompted the committee to resort to such changes – according to the official Regulations, works published no later than six months before the presentation have the right to participate in the competition.

    Thus, the competition presents works created at the beginning of a full-scale war. It turns out that the main prize of the country does not fully fulfill its main purpose: to fix the trends in the development of national culture, to serve as a guide for the artistic community in the current areas of creative search, – Makarov noted.

    It was planned to announce the winners of the additional competition along with the winners of the third round, who had already been determined by the committee on February 15, on May 22, the day the Kobzar was reburied.

    In a comment to the Ukrinform agency, on March 10, Makarov said that seven nominations “For Contribution to Victory” were planned for people who worked during the war to support the Ukrainian spirit, both in Ukraine and abroad. He noted that along with the contribution, the quality of the proposed works will also be evaluated.

    However, I did not take into account one point: the winners of the award are announced by decree, and there can be only one decree on the Shevchenko Prize – there cannot be two. Therefore, yesterday the Office of the President postponed this decree until the results of the announcement in all nominations, including the additional one, – Makarov noted.
